The Tension Between Speculative Growth and Monetary Policy

Recent market activity suggests that investor appetite for high-growth, speculative “moonshot” investments remains resilient. However, analysts are increasingly questioning whether this enthusiasm can persist as the broader macroeconomic environment shifts. Central to this debate is the upcoming trajectory of interest rates, which remains a primary variable for asset valuations.

For much of the current bull market cycle, the narrative has been driven by rapid advancements in artificial intelligence and high-growth technology sectors. These areas have attracted significant capital, often based on long-term potential rather than immediate cash flow. As noted in recent market commentary from MarketWatch, the challenge for these growth-oriented stories is that higher interest rates—or the expectation that rates may remain elevated for longer than anticipated—fundamentally alter the math behind such valuations.

The Role of Interest Rates in Valuation

In a low-interest-rate environment, the present value of future earnings is higher, making speculative growth projects appear more attractive. Conversely, as borrowing costs rise, the “cost of money” increases. This shift tends to disproportionately impact companies that rely on future growth rather than current profitability.

  • Discount Rates: Higher rates increase the discount rate applied to future cash flows, reducing their current value.
  • Capital Costs: Businesses with high capital expenditure requirements, such as those in the space exploration or advanced AI sectors, face increased financing costs.
  • Investor Risk Tolerance: A higher-rate environment often encourages a flight to quality, where investors shift capital toward assets with more predictable, near-term returns.

Looking Ahead: Federal Reserve Policy

Market participants are turning their focus to the Federal Reserve’s upcoming policy decisions. The central bank’s stance on interest rates will serve as a critical test for the sustainability of current equity valuations. If the Fed signals a commitment to maintaining current rates or suggests that additional tightening may be necessary to combat inflationary pressures, it could create significant headwinds for the high-beta stocks that have led the recent market rally.

While the allure of disruptive innovation remains a powerful engine for investor sentiment, the reality of monetary policy cannot be ignored. Investors are now tasked with balancing their desire for long-term growth against the changing cost of capital, a dynamic that will likely define market performance in the coming weeks.
